Microchip Hi Tech C Compiler Free Download
Posted By admin On 16.06.19EBlocks: Embedded Systems Building Obstructions University or college of California, Riverside Section of Computer Science Riverside, CA 92521 MPLAB IDE + HI-TECH PICC LITE Compiler- Set up and Setup Downloads The downloading below are freely accessible and downloadable from and web sites. The MPLAB lDE and Hl-TECH Picture G LITE Compiler downloads are provided here for convience. For system requirements, more details, updates, or bits consult the suitable web pages. Microchip MPLAB lDE 7.30.
HI-TECH PICC LITE v9.50 PL2 Set up. Down load the 2 documents detailed above. MPLAB IDE 7.30. Run the MPLAB set up document (MP730b.exe). Adhere to the methods offered in the setup. You should end up being prompted to restart your pc, if not really do therefore. HI-TECH PlCC LITE Compiler.
Run the PICC LITE file (picclite-setup.exe). Stick to the actions provided in the setup. Make sure you choose option: Integrate PICC-Lité with Micróchip MPLAB and Add to Environmental Path Setup. Begin MPLAB IDE. Fixed Language Tool Location Path. Click on Task->Set Vocabulary Tool Locations.
Three C Compilers for the PIC Notice: This web page will be a little out of date today - I program to modify it when I get a chance Composing your microcontroller firmwaré in a high level language is so much less complicated than creating in assembler. Sométhing that might consider a 7 days to compose and debug in the D vocabulary would get months if you were pressured to use assembler - and, the assembler code would become buggy and hard to sustain. Unfortunately, due to the compiler malicious structures of the Microchip PIC series, there are few free or reduced cost compilers available for the low end chips. This can be where the customers of the Atmel AVR collection have got a very clear advantage, they possess entry to the for that chip.
This post appears at three C Compilers for the Picture collection of microcontrollers from the point of see of the money strapped enthusiast and makes some recommendations as to the greatest method to proceed. Why Make use of a D Compiler? First of all, a few words are usually required to explain why a Chemical Compiler is usually like a good thing. If you are familiar with M you can omit to the following heading. Assembler provides you limited handle of every CPU cycle and extremely efficient use of both program memory space and Ram memory. When you compose in assembler you are intimate with every fine detail of your code and this closeness allows you to reduce sides and craft some especially neat options.
This is certainly important when you are short of memory space and must get the best acceleration from restricted equipment. This intimacy is furthermore the problem of assembler when a plan will get large.
Hi tech c compiler for pic18 social advice Users interested in Hi tech c compiler for pic18 generally download. 18 compiler does not have this feature. 8 compiler global data chunks larger than 2. Download hi-tech c compiler for pic18 for free. Development Tools downloads - HI-TECH C PRO for the PIC18 MCU Family by Microchip Technology Inc. And many more programs are available for instant and free download. This is a minor update release for version 9.65 of the HI-TECH C PRO for the PIC18 TM MCU. Watched in Microchip’s MPLAB IDE. The compiler will now manipulate the.
Hi-tech C Compiler Download
Anything that is usually much better than 2K or 3K bytes in dimension starts to turn out to be a nightmare. There are so many factors to keep track of, so many aspect results from calling numerous subroutines, and so much difficulty that in many instances it is difficult to carry on making use of assembler.
Also an program for the humble 16F88 nick with its 4K of memory would advantage from becoming created in G, while complex applications composed for the 32 little bit chips are impossible to create for in anything some other than Chemical. What about Simple and Pascal? These languages are great for high level jobs like business software program, but they hold you too considerably from the seductive details known to above. M also enables you get lower and dirty and easily twiddle signs up and parts - It can be developed for effectively working with hardware. Lastly, all Chemical Compilers give you a obtain out of jail free cards. They enable you to add assembler directly into the M code.
Therefore, when you do sense the need to actually optimise the hell óut of a schedule you can enjoy yourself without causing too much of a head ache. Before we begin, all compilers shown below possess free demo variations with a limited lifestyle and they all fully integrate into thé Microchip MPLAB lDE (incorporated development environment). So, you can generally try them before you use. CCS G Compiler CCS generate a range of compilers that cover all 8 bit Pictures (Photo10, Photo12, Photo14, Picture16, and PIC18 ) and a several of the higher spec potato chips (PIC24 and dsPIC). If you needed to summarise the CCS M Compiler in a phrase, that word would end up being “friendly”. The compiler quietly deals with all sorts of problems and offers you with a variety of functions that handle most of the peripherals that come integrated on a PIC nick.
For instance, phoning setuptimer1 will perform all the hard work in placing up timer 1. Sometimes the compiler can become too pleasant, for instance it will immediately established a I actually/O pin to insight or output depending on how you make use of it in your program code, but you can turn that off.
Microchip Hi-tech C Compiler
The greatest component of using this compiler is that you can install it, create some program code, and the compiler will simply do its job without you getting to bother too very much about the compiIer (you might possess problems with your code or the vocabulary, but that can be another problem). The outstanding assistance for the on chip peripherals and considerable your local library that CCS offer create the CCS Compiler by significantly the least difficult to use. The only drop with the CCS G Compiler is that it is not ANSI C compliant. It will be close, but there are some constructs that will not really compile. This is definitely not generally a issue if you are creating your own program code, as these constructs are usually relatively unknown, but it will be a issue if you want to make use of code made by somebody else. For example, the Microchip USB collection just will not compile using the CCS Compiler. It can be a pity that the free version of the CCS Compiler is usually so limited that it is certainly of no useful make use of, so the amateur is pushed to layer out genuine money.
It is usually the cheapest óf the three compiIers analyzed here but it still is not really cheap. Regular prices are in the US$200 to $600 variety although you might be able to wrangle an educational edition at $50 for one nick. Hi-Tech Chemical Compiler Hi-Tech possess long been creating compilers for the PIC series for a long period and they have got a reputation for creating the greatest compiled program code (small and fast). Their compilers protect all chips from the smallest 10 little bit chip to the most recent 32 little bit potato chips.
I would sum up the Hi-Téch compiler as “spórty”. It is definitely fast, effective but simply a little spártan.
The compiler creates tight program code, in my exams it can be about 8% even more effective than thé CCS Compiler. lt is certainly fully ANSI Chemical compliant and it deals with the minutiae of slot and sign up I/O in a reasonable and direct forward way. The Hi-Tech M Compiler comes with little support for the abilities of the nick. This means that you must understand to create to the signs up and twiddle the bits yourself to get peripherals like as timérs, UART, comparators, étc to function.
The game is presently accessible for Microsoft Windows on GamesKnit. The player interfaces with the amusement by performing activities highlighted on screen identified with movements on the controller, and at times, performing a progression of snappy time occasions amid quick paced activity successions. The amusement is a film noir thriller, including four differing heroes included with the Origami’s secret Killer, a serial executioner who uses stretched out times of precipitation to suffocate his casualties.
With the CCS Chemical Compiler you could just contact a library function. Many believe that composing your personal interfacing programs can be a great matter, as you are fully in handle, but it does create for a longer advancement period.
Shiv Amritwani Mp3 Free Download Shiv Amritwani Mp3 Free Download is popular Song Mp3 in 2018, We just show max 40 MP3 list about your search Shiv Amritwani Mp3 Free Download Mp3, because the APIs are limited in our search system, you can download Shiv Amritwani Mp3 Free Download Mp3 in first result, but you must remove a Shiv Amritwani Mp3 Free Download from the your computer after listening so you do not violate copyright protection laws, we does not host or save Shiv Amritwani Mp3 Free Download Mp3 file in our server. Download shiv amritvani anuradha paudwal mp3 song.
Hi-Tech produce a “Lite” version of their compilers which will be free. Also better, when you examine through the assessment charts the Lite version seems to do everything the complete compiler will (at US$1,500) but just has some optimisations turned off. You might think that this can be a actual godsend but, sad to state, it is not really.
Hi-Tech possess crippled the Lite edition much beyond turning off some optimisation - the Lite compiler creates code that is usually almost dual the dimension that it should end up being. This is a large problem if you are using potato chips with limited code space as it indicates that you are forced back to using assembler for anything that is of sensible size.
As of writing (Might 2009) Microchip provides just bought Hi-Tech. HopefuIly Microchip will ré appearance at the Lite compiler and remove some of the penalty attached tó it. With thé GNU Chemical Compiler accessible for free fór the AtmeI AVR series Microchip could end up being losing the younger era of technicians, the ones who are learning to stipulate and style microcontrollers into the gadgets of the potential. Microchip Chemical Compiler Microchip themselves also possess a series of M Compilers. These cover the Photo18, Photo24, dsPIC and Photo32 series. There will be no support for the regular 8 bit chips (Picture10, Photo12 and Photo16) therefore if you use the well-known 16F88 nick you are usually out of good fortune. Carrying on the concept of a one term summary, I would call this compiler thé “Hummer” of G Compilers.
Why evaluate a Chemical compiler with a massive military automobile? Because this is definitely a large, clunky, tough and effective compiler. Everything abóut the compiler seems to fit this explanation. The paperwork requires 20 webpages to provide you 5 pages well worth of information, that is certainly presuming that you can discover any documentation on the feature that is causing you trouble. The compiler and linker need you to know the nearly all intimate information of the chip and while you can place variables precisely where you wish them in storage, you begin to wish for the simpleness of thé CCS compiIer which “just do it”.
The understanding contour for the Microchip compiler is steep. On the good part, the compiler is certainly fully ANSI D compliant and the Microchip program code libraries compile cleanly, ás you would anticipate. The compiler is efficient and creates small and fast code. Microchip compilers furthermore possess a free “college student setting” and the only distinction between this and the complete, paid mode is certainly that two óptimisations (procedural abstractions ánd extended instruction collection) are usually converted off. Procedural abstraction queries for repeated stretches of code and places them into á subroutine which will be known as when required.
This will be quite aggressive and can decrease the program code size to two thirds of normal, but constantly contacting these small subroutines provides a significant effect on efficiency. The prolonged instruction set will be a function of the Photo18 and increased collection of potato chips which enable the compiler to create more efficient code. Operating in the extended instruction mode the Microchip compiler gets even even more difficult and fussy to use so I have got not observed its loss. As it becomes out, these optimisations are not awfully useful anyhow and the compiler will a great job in student mode, and is certainly free. Covering Up Sadly to state, there will be no easy answer for the amateur searching to obtain into M programming for the PIC collection.
If you have no cash at all, after that your greatest choice is certainly to use the Microchip compiler in pupil mode. This indicates that you are restricted to the Picture18 and increased series of chips, but this is usually no excellent loss as they are almost the same cost as the Photo16 collection and have greatly enhanced features. You will have got a struggle coming to grips with the compiIer and Iinker but you wiIl obtain a clear, fast and expert result.
If you are usually prepared to invest some money after that the CCS compiler can be a great choice for the reduced finish 8 bit potato chips (Photo10, PIC12 and Picture16). Nevertheless, unless you are usually really wealthy, I would not buy the CCS compiIer for the PIC18 and increased, the Microchip compiler, in student mode, will be the greatest solution there. If you are usually buying the CCS compiler, you just need to buy the cheaper command word line edition. The Windows variations of the compiler include an incorporated development environment (IDE), which is not required as the control line version will combine into the Micróchip MPLAB IDE, ánd that is definitely an superb program which is completely free. More Reviews Here are some even more detailed reviews:.